The following table prov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ies advertised in South London with a requirement for Data Protection skills. Included is a benchmarking guide to the salaries offered in vacancies that have cited Data Protection over the 6 months to 18 April 2024 with a comparison to the same period in the previous 2 years.

6 months to
18 Apr 2024
Same period 2023 Same period 2022
Rank 65 93 123
Rank change year-on-year +28 +30 -38
Permanent jobs citing Data Protection 24 10 20
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in South London 2.75% 1.22% 1.61%
As % of the Processes & Methodologies category 2.87% 1.32% 1.68%
Number of salaries quoted 24 10 1
10th Percentile £34,341 £39,500 -
25th Percentile £34,783 £52,500 £41,250
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£75,000 £57,500 £42,500
Median % change year-on-year +30.43% +35.29% -27.66%
75th Percentile £87,813 £65,250 £43,750
90th Percentile £107,500 £73,000 -
London median annual salary £60,000 £62,500 £65,000
% change year-on-year -4.00% -3.85% +8.33%
